Fusión espinal

La cirugía para tratar la escoliosis se puede recomendar dependiendo de la severidad y la respuesta a otro tratamiento. La corrección quirúrgica involucra la corrección de la curvatura (aunque no toda) y la fusión de los huesos en dicha curvatura. Se colocan injertos óseos a través de la superficie expuesta de cada vértebra. Dichos injertos se regeneran, crecen dentro del hueso y fusionan las vértebras. Los huesos se mantienen en su sitio con una o dos varillas metálicas ajustadas con ganchos y tornillos, lo que también ayuda a brindar soporte a la fusión de las vértebras.
